      Product Description

      Any attempt to bring about some chosen end through a means which is by its very essence ill-suited thereto is an act of absurdity. One such act might be a wish to stop ice from melting under the heat of one's hands by throwing it into an open flame. Another such act might be the desire to bring about a vitalised world by throwing oneself into the political.

      To any and all of the afflictions of this present stage of civilisation, there is no political solution. On the contrary, the gradual politicalisation of all aspects of modern life itself represents one of the highest sicknesses of the age. Any vitalised civilisation would be essentially incapable of summoning up that ever-present fervour of politicalism which so marks today. Man can only willingly bring about that which already rests so much inside of him. In our will to bring about something better, then, let us not fall at the first hurdle. Let us cast our glance forever away, and cast the political out of our hearts.

      In place of this desire to somehow and someday effect something indeterminate, something which lies beyond our mind's horizon, let it instead be resolved to transfigure our immediacy, our here and our now. Life's Eviction seeks to establish for the modern reader a bridge to the comprehension of traditional thought and a spiritualised mode of being. Through its nine essays, the premises of modernity, be they ethical or metaphysical, subtle or explicit, come to be dismantled in their entirety. In clearing such confusions away, one can once again be disposed to catch a slight glimpse of the eternities above.
